This study explores the aesthetic experience and user perception resulting from the use of minimalism in contemporary web design. As minimalism continues to shape modern digital aesthetics, understanding how users emotionally and cognitively engage with minimalist interfaces becomes increasingly relevant. The research aims to identify how visual simplicity, functional clarity, and negative space contribute to user satisfaction and usability. Employing a mixed-method approach, including user testing and surveys with a sample of 60 participants, this study evaluates responses to minimalist and non-minimalist website prototypes. The findings reveal that minimalist design enhances perceived elegance and ease of navigation, while also increasing the sense of trust and professionalism. However, the absence of visual cues can challenge some users in completing complex tasks. These insights highlight the importance of balancing visual simplicity with user guidance to optimize user experience. This research contributes to the evolving discourse on digital aesthetics and provides practical implications for designers seeking to integrate minimalist principles without compromising functionality.

This study aims to design and build a hydraulic system capable of operating hatch opening and closing automatically and manually, with the application of Internet of Things (IoT) technology to monitor and control the system remotely. This system is designed to improve efficiency and ease of hatch operation on ships or other industrial applications, as well as prevent fires in cargo due to several factors such as unintentional negligence of the ship's crew and also weather factors with increasing temperatures. Where the automatic system uses a rain sensor to optimize time and energy, while manual control remains available as a backup option. This design involves the integration of hydraulic actuators, rain drop sensors, microcontrollers, and IoT communication modules that allow users to control and monitor the position of the hatch through a web-based application or mobile device. In compiling this scientific paper, researchers use experimental methods. This study shows the results that testing will be carried out directly by researchers, by testing the performance of the prototype of the automatic and manual hatch opening and closing hydraulic system design tool based on IoT by testing the effectiveness of the control system and sensor performance. In conclusion, this system successfully combines hydraulic and IoT technology to create an efficient, safe, and easy-to-use solution in practical applications.

Technological advancements and digital transformation have significantly impacted business management, including the consulting sector. PQM Consultants faces challenges in managing inquiries, which are still manually handled using Microsoft Excel. This manual process results in fragmented data, delays in accessing information, input errors, and difficulties in real-time monitoring of inquiry statuses. These issues affect operational efficiency, data transparency, and timely decision-making.   This research focuses on developing a web-based inquiry management platform through the Design Thinking methodology, aiming to improve the efficiency and effectiveness of inquiry handling at PQM Consultants. Adopting a qualitative case study approach, the study gathers insights through in-depth interviews, direct observations, and document reviews involving consultants and support team members who are directly engaged in the inquiry process. Research participants consist of consultants and support team members directly involved in inquiry management. The study uses a Design Thinking approach, which focuses on solving problems through repeated refinement and actively involving users throughout the development process. This framework supports the development of creative solutions by deeply understanding user needs, defining key challenges, and continuously refining ideas through prototyping and testing (Costich 2021). The Empathize stage focuses on understanding user needs and challenges. The Define stage formulates the core problems specifically. The Ideate stage generates creative ideas as potential solutions. The Prototype stage develops an initial design of the platform, which is then tested during the Test stage to gather feedback for further refinement. The results indicate that the web-based inquiry management platform effectively addresses various challenges in managing inquiry data, such as access delays, input errors, and data fragmentation. The platform enables consultants to monitor inquiry statuses in real-time, access data transparently, and make faster and more accurate decisions.

The rapid development of information technology and telecommunications has driven companies and MSMEs to adopt desktop, mobile, and web-based applications to enhance operational performance. PT HPS Painan Padang, previously relying on manual ticket bookings, faced challenges in efficiency and susceptibility to brokering practices. To address this, a web-based travel ticket booking application was developed, enabling customers to book tickets online more practically, quickly, and conveniently, anytime and anywhere. The integration of Natural Language Processing (NLP) technology in the form of a chatbot further enhances service efficiency and responsiveness. This feature provides real-time information on departure schedules, seat selection, and payment transactions while also supporting sentiment analysis and swift responses to customer feedback, ultimately improving service quality. The application, built using PHP, MySQL, and CodeIgniter with a Prototype development approach, adapts to changing market demands. Testing via GTmetrix on the https://desistravel.xyz/backend page demonstrated excellent performance with an 88% Performance score, 95% Structure score, and optimal Web Vitals metrics, indicating a fast, responsive, and stable platform. The final product is a user-friendly web-based ticket booking application supported by an intelligent chatbot, offering a seamless user experience, enhancing customer satisfaction, and streamlining the travel booking process efficiently.

The development of photography technology and the need for digital marketing have encouraged photographers to utilize online media as a promotional tool. This research aims to plan the development of a Content Management System (CMS)-based portfolio website for photography businesses using the User-Centered Design (UCD) approach. The UCD approach ensures that the website design meets the needs of users through iterative stages, including needs analysis, prototype design, and evaluation. The results show that the designed website is able to fulfill the main user needs, such as easy-to-update photo galleries, informative service pages, and responsive contact forms. WordPress CMS was chosen due to its ease of use and design flexibility. With the implementation of UCD, the user satisfaction score increased from 70% to 90%. However, improved security features are recommended to prevent unauthorized access to the photo gallery. This research contributes to the development of efficient digital media to improve the competitiveness of photography businesses in the digital era.

In the current era of information technology, easy and efficient transaction management is an important requirement in the business world, both small and large scale. Rumah Makan Mie Happy is a medium-scale culinary business. Happy Noodle Restaurant provides noodle-based preparations. In its daily life, Happy Noodle Restaurant can serve around 100 consumers, so that the service process requires speed to serve consumers. But in fact, Mie Happy Restaurant still uses manual data processing and transaction management, so it often experiences problems such as slow payment processes, frequent loss of receipts or proof of payment, difficulty in recapitulating or reporting transactions both daily and monthly, and frequent errors in the calculation process. From the problems experienced by Mie Happy Restaurant, the author is interested in developing a web-based cashier application that can help in all matters related to transaction management at Mie Happy Restaurant. The research conducted aims to build or develop a cashier application for Happy Noodle Restaurant that can improve the efficiency and effectiveness of transaction management. This cashier application was built or developed using Hypertext Markup Language (HTML) and Hypertext Preprocessor (PHP) with Visual Studio Code editor and MySQL Database Management System (DBMS). The results of testing with black box testing show that the cashier application developed in functionality has run as expected. This web-based cashier application provides convenience for admins and increases the effectiveness and efficiency of operational activities.
